How to Take a Screenshot on a PC
The most common way people take a screenshot is on a pc, so understanding how to take a screenshot on Windows 7 or even Windows 8 is essential. The good news is that this is super simple. All you have to do is to hit the print screen button.
Who is found on the upper right-hand side of your keyboard? It is usually right above your home and ends keys though it may be closer to the number pad. It can also be adjusted slightly depending on the layout of your keyboard, especially if you have a laptop.
Keep in mind that once you hit this button, you have only captured the screenshot. If you want to save it, you need to open up a program and paste the image. Many people use Paint or a similar program. They like this because they can cut out other screenshot parts that they do not want, such as the toolbar and tabs window at the top of the screen. Picture editing programs such as this are a great way to save just the part of the screenshot that you want.
You should know that you can also paste the screenshot into a Microsoft Word document. All you need to do is hit Ctrl and V or right-click with your mouse and then click on paste. From there, make sure that you save the document so that you do not lose it.
How Do You Take a Screenshot on a Mac
If you have a mac instead of a pc, it is important to understand how you can take the screenshot you are looking for. There are three different methods for capturing the screenshot on a mac that you should know about. One will give you the entire screen, another will allow you to capture just one window, and the other will allow you to choose the specific area of your screen that you want to capture.
If you want to screenshot the window or application you are in, the first thing you will want to do with this is going to the window or application you want to take a screenshot of. Once you are there, you will press command, shift four buttons simultaneously, and release them.
Once you do this, you will see that the cursor for your mouse will look like crosshairs. You can then press down and move the cursor across the screen part you want to capture. Release the mouse to complete the process. Who will automatically save a .png file to your computer that you can upload to social media sites, email or do whatever you want with?
If you want to capture just the window you are in with a mac, you need to press command, shift and four like in the previous example. Then you will tap your spacebar and click on the window that you want to capture. This will automatically save the screenshot in a .png file to your computer.
Capturing the entire screen is an easier process than capturing only a part of the screen. To do this, all you need to do is press the command, shift and three buttons at the same time. When you release the buttons, you will have a .png file saved to your computer.

Capturing a Screenshot with Android
There are a couple of ways that you can capture a screenshot with an android device. This is true for both smartphones as well as tablets. Keep in mind that the devices are different, though the main difference is the system’s platform.
Typically anything below Android 4.0 will be about the same, and anything with 4.0 and above will be similar. The most helpful thing you can do with this is to look up the specs for your specific phone and find out how to take a screenshot, as there are so many different methods with Android phones and devices.
The easiest way to capture a screenshot will be to hold the volume down and power button at the same time. Certain phones will have different methods for this. For instance, the Samsung Galaxy S3, S4 and S5 utilize the power button and home button for taking a screenshot. You will know you have taken one because your screen will flash, and you will see the notification that the screenshot has been saved.
On some phones, you can press and hold the power button, which will bring up an option that allows you to take a screenshot. Keep in mind, though, that not all phones will allow this. Also, if your phone is running on Android 2.3 or below, you will need to have an app that allows you to take screenshots for this to work for you.
The one thing that is the same with each method is where Who will save the picture. You can find it in the gallery in its folder named screenshots. If you do not have any screenshots, then this folder will not exist. Once you have taken one, the folder is created so you can access the images.
How to Take a Screenshot with an iPhone
If you have an iPhone, it is helpful to know how you can take a screenshot. This is a fairly straightforward process, no matter which version you have. To do this, all you will need to do is press the sleep/wake button on your phone. Then you want to press the home button on your phone. This will take a screenshot of the window you are in.
Just make sure you are in the window that you want a screenshot of to get just what you are looking for. From there, the screenshot will be saved as an image in your camera roll.
